Imaging findings of hereditary renal tumors, a review of what the radiologist should know.
European journal of radiology - 1 Apr 2018
Czarniecki Marcin, Gautam Rabindra, Choyke Peter L, Turkbey Baris
Abstract excerpt
It is estimated that up to 8% of currently diagnosed renal cancers are part of a hereditary syndrome. The radiologist may be the first person to associate a renal tumor presenting during an imaging study to other manifestations of a hereditary syndrome. This diagnosis can have broad implications for the patient but also for other family members. This update reviews the current known associations and emerging...
